The two most famous in my mind both happened that same 1999 year.

 

1. Bradbury falls at regional to defending state champ Ramos and draws into another defending state champ Birge at semi-state. He wins 13-12 and goes on to place 2nd behind Ramos at state.

2. Defending state champ Rosbottom of Jeffersonville gets upset by Minton of New Albany at regional and draws into defending state runner-up Jankowski of Mater Dei. They wrestle a horrible stall-fest that Rosbottom just pulls out. Rosbottom and Minton go on to place 1st and 2nd at state with Minton's only season losses being multiple defeats to Rosbottom and a tech at the hands of Jankowski earlier in the year.

 

Two great illustrations of our broken no-wrestleback system at semi-state.
